Output ca37c8c944206aff7f1b74149b4bb9117e49365ea88f6792c17d5d31e986a3c2:0

value
28786091
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57f446b788c8be968b595668ae7ccda6d18bd026 OP_EQUAL
address
MFvDejHyh3DyXG4Jf7VWr4fKafwj89Bfnn
transaction
ca37c8c944206aff7f1b74149b4bb9117e49365ea88f6792c17d5d31e986a3c2
spent
true